TOKYO, Sept. 20 (Xinhua) -- Tokyo stocks opened higher Friday as investors' expectations for easing measures from global central banks rose including from the Bank of Japan who indicated a day earlier it would roll out further measures if necessary.

As of 9:15 a.m., the 225-issue Nikkei Stock Average gained 65.18 points, or 0.30 percent, from Thursday to 22,109.63.

The broader Topix index of all First Section issues on the Tokyo Stock Exchange, meanwhile, added 4.10 points, or 0.25 percent, at 1,619.76.

Precision instrument, real estate and miscellaneous product-linked issues comprised those that gained the most in the opening minutes after the morning bell. Enditem
